Designed by
Title
Amsterdam, Netherlands. october 5, 2024. A Dutch train at one of the platforms of the Central Station in Amsterdam. #341155469
Description
Amsterdam, Netherlands. october 5, 2024. A Dutch train at one of the platforms of the Central Station in Amsterdam. High
This image is editorial